About the role

The Account Executive will work closely with the Corporate Affairs team, contributing to and driving key client initiatives. They will be responsible for proactive media outreach, client communication, and supporting influencer programming.

Responsibilities

  • Drive proactive media outreach and secure impactful coverage across top-tier outlets while cultivating strong relationships with key media contacts.
  • Proactively anticipate client needs, offering strategic insights, culture-driven trends, and forward-thinking solutions beyond direct requests.
  • Co-lead client calls, owning key discussion points, agendas, and subsequent team deliverables.
  • Help oversee all daily client communications (including emails and Slack) in partnership with account leads, ensuring clear, concise, and professional messaging.
  • Develop comprehensive media materials, including communications strategies, press releases, tailored pitches, and client presentations.
  • Help support influencer programming, including roster vetting, brief development, and program execution.
  • Oversee account tracking, reporting, and program metrics.
  • Review junior team members' deliverables and provide ongoing mentorship.
  • Participate in new business development as needed.
